Asrani. Govardhan Asrani [3] (born 1 January 1940), known popularly by mononym Asrani, is an Indian actor and director whose Bollywood career has spanned five decades. He has acted in over 350 Hindi films. Asrani has played the lead roles, character roles, comedic roles and supporting roles. He is best known for his role in Sholay as a jailer ...

Asrani had appeared in 101 films in 9 years between 1970-1979 and 107 films in the decade of 80’s. Asrani has worked for almost 50 years in the film industry and has been a part of many popular movies by renowned directors like Hrishikesh Mukherjee, B.R.Chopra, K. Bapaiah, Narayana Rao Dasari, K. Raghavendra Rao, etc.
